Understanding Blended Family Ministries
Blended family ministries are faith-based support networks. They focus on the unique challenges faced by stepfamilies. These ministries offer guidance and resources tailored to our needs as stepparents, step-children, or extended families navigating the complexities of blended living.
Through workshops, counseling sessions with Christian counselors, and group meetings, we find a community that understands our struggles and victories.
These ministries use biblical principles to strengthen our family bonds. We learn about love, forgiveness, and grace in ways that apply directly to our daily lives. Licensed professional counselors often lead these programs.
They combine spiritual wisdom with clinical psychology insights to help us build healthier relationships within our remarrying families.
Key Considerations for Understanding Blended Families
Understanding blended families requires recognizing the unique challenges they face, such as navigating step-parenting roles and integrating extended family members. Each member brings their own experiences, which can both enrich the family dynamic and present obstacles to harmony.
Open communication becomes critical in developing strong bonds among new family members. This process may also involve revisiting and adjusting family traditions to include everyone’s input and comfort levels.
It’s essential to appreciate that forming a successful blended family doesn’t happen overnight. Patience plays a huge role as everyone adjusts to their new roles within the household.
Equally important is seeking support when needed, whether through marriage counseling for couples or psychotherapy for individual members facing difficulties with adjustments. Acknowledging these key considerations helps us approach blended family life with empathy and a readiness to work together towards building loving, resilient relationships.

Blended Kingdom Families
Blended Kingdom Families stands out as a remarkable faith-based resource dedicated to strengthening remarried families. They focus on the integration of family systems theory with Christian teachings.
This unique approach helps stepfathers, stepmothers, and their children navigate the complex dynamics of becoming one cohesive unit under God’s guidance. Their programs are designed to foster understanding, patience, and love within blended families.
They offer seminars, workshops, and rehabilitation counseling aimed at addressing the challenges faced by remarried couples and their children. Through these efforts, Blended Kingdom Families creates environments where trust is rebuilt and communication flourishes.
Each session equips participants with humanistic tools grounded in faith to ensure every family member feels valued and understood.
FamilyLife Blended
FamilyLife Blended stands out as a beacon of support for remarried families seeking faith-based guidance. It offers resources tailored to the unique dynamics of blending families, including workshops, articles, and podcasts.
Their approach combines spiritual wisdom with practical advice, making it easier for parents and children to navigate the challenges they face together.
We highly recommend their Smart Stepfamily series for any social worker or family member looking for tools to build stronger bonds in a blended family. These resources tackle common issues such as communication barriers and handling conflicts with sensitivity and understanding.
Through their comprehensive support system, FamilyLife Blended helps families grow in faith while strengthening their relationships.
Blending A Family Ministry
Blending A Family Ministry focuses on helping remarried families find harmony and strength in their new structure. We have seen firsthand how they guide couples and their children to build solid, faith-based foundations.
Their approach includes workshops, counseling, and community support groups tailored for stepfamilies. This ministry understands the unique challenges that come with blending families.
They offer practical tools and spiritual guidance for navigating common issues such as treatment of stepchildren and relationships between ex-spouses and new wives or husbands.
